Original untranslated
A few examples:↵
<em>wp webp-express convert</em>: Creates webp images for all unconverted images↵
<em>wp webp-express convert --reconvert</em>: Also convert images that are already converted↵
<em>wp webp-express convert themes</em>: Only images in the themes folder↵
<em>wp webp-express convert uploads/2021</em>: Only images in the "2021" folder inside the uploads folder↵
<em>wp webp-express convert --only-png</em>: Only the PNG images↵
<em>wp webp-express convert --quality=50</em>: Use quality 50 (instead of what was entered in settings screen)↵
<em>wp webp-express convert --quality=50 --near-lossless=50 --alpha-quality=50 --encoding=lossy</em>: More conversion options. encoding can be "lossy", "lossless" or "auto"↵
<em>wp webp-express convert --converter=cwebp</em>: Specifically use cwebp converter. Other options: "vips", "imagemagick", "ffmpeg". PS: For "ewww" and "wpc" (remote webp express) does not work here.

Original untranslated
<em>wp webp-express flushwebp</em>: Remove all webp images↵
<em>wp webp-express flushwebp --only-png</em>: Remove all webp images that are conversions of PNG images

Original untranslated
I generally create a pre-release before publishing. If you <a href="https://ko-fi.com/rosell">follow me on ko-fi</a>, you will get notified when a pre-release is available. I generally create a pre-release on fridays and mark it as stable on mondays. In order to download a pre-release, go to <a href="https://wordpress.org/plugins/webp-express/advanced/">the advanced page</a> and scroll down to "Please select a specific version to download". I don't name the pre-releases different. You will just see the next version here before it is available the usual way.

Original untranslated
If you want an image to be served in the original format (jpeg og png), do one of the following things:↵
- Add "?dontreplace" to the image url.↵
- Place an empty file in the same folder as the jpeg/png. The file name must be the same as the jpeg/png with ".dontreplace" appended
